Nestled just off San Antonio’s River Walk, the San Antonio Museum of Art (SAMA) is a treasure trove of artistic and historical significance. Housed in a building that spans over 5,000 years of human creativity, SAMA boasts the largest collection of Egyptian, Greek, Roman, and Asian art in the southern United States. With more than 30,000 pieces, visitors can explore a diverse array of artifacts and artworks, each offering a glimpse into the rich cultural tapestry of the ancient world. Today, guests can wander through the galleries, immersing themselves in the intricate details and stories that these timeless works convey.
